How long will it take?

Our aim is to resolve your complaint within one business day of us receiving it. If we have been unable to resolve your complaint by the end of the following business day, we will write to you to:

  • Explain why we have not managed to resolve your complaint
  • Tell you who is dealing with your complaint and how to contact them
  • Obtain any further information to help us to resolve your complaint

In the majority of cases we will be able to resolve your complaint within 2 weeks. If we have not resolved it within 2 weeks we will contact you to update you with progress and tell you how much longer we anticipate it will take.

After 2 weeks
We will keep you informed on a regular basis of progress until your complaint has been resolved. In exceptional circumstances where your complaint is particularly complex, the issues may take longer to resolve.

8 weeks
In the unlikely event we cannot resolve your complaint by the end of 8 weeks we will send you a letter giving reasons for the delay in resolving your complaint. This letter will give you an indication of when we expect to reach a conclusion or, where appropriate, we will send a 'final response' letter that will explain our final position.

We will tell you about the Financial Ombudsman Service and how you may ask them to look into your complaint, if you are dissatisfied.

What happens if we cannot reach agreement?

BrokerLine is provided by NatWest Stockbrokers, who is a member of the Financial Ombudsman Service and, if we cannot reach agreement, you have recourse to the Financial Ombudsman Service to request them to review your case if you feel it appropriate.

You will receive a copy of their leaflet and, where you have received a "final response" letter, you will have six months from the date of that letter to ask them to carry out a review.

The Financial Ombudsman Service

The Financial Ombudsman acts independently of BrokerLine and provides a service as an unbiased adjudicator. The Ombudsman works under 'Terms of Reference', which allows him to deal with complaints about most types of banking/investment business from most types of customers. Bear in mind though that the Ombudsman cannot deal with a complaint until you have received a 'final response' letter from us or, where you haven't received a "final response", your complaint hasn't been resolved within 8 weeks.
